Berezhnoy" popup.description1 Mastering the improved technology of zirconia products of the Z90 group (stabilized by ~ 10 % Y2O3 with Al2O3 additive) with increased thermal shock resistance at service temperatures up to 2100 °C popup.description2  The research object is zirconium oxide products. The purpose is to develop an improved technology of zirconia products of the Z90 group (stabilized by ~10 % Y2O3 and with Аl2О3 additive) with increased thermal shock resistance at a service temperature of up to 2100 °C. Research methods are chemical, physical-mechanical, petrographic, and X-ray diffraction. Additional studies of the properties (microstructure, phase composition, refractoriness) of zirconia products at service temperatures up to 2100 °C were performed. It was established that the introduction of Аl2О3 additive contributes to the formation of a fine-crystalline, fine-porous microstructure of this refractory, the phase composition of which is represented by high-temperature phases of a solid solution of Y2O3 in ZrO2 and corundum. The refractoriness of this refractory was determined to be 2420 ºС. The studies conducted give grounds to recommend using refractories of this composition in high-temperature installations at a service temperature of up to 2100 ºС under possible temperature fluctuations. As a result of the work carried out, an improved technology of zirconia products of the Z90 group (stabilized by ~10 % Y2O3 and with Аl2О3 additive) was mastered during the production of a pilot batch, which ensures their manufacture with a thermal shock resistance which is more than 3.5 times higher in comparison with the currently manufactured products. This will ensure the prolonged service life of zirconium oxide refractories in high-temperature installations at consumers' facilities. By the terms of the contract concluded with the customer, JSC “URIR named after A.S. Berezhnoy” manufactured a pilot batch of vibro-cast zirconium oxide crucibles with properties that meet the Buyer's requirements. The manufactured products were supplied to the domestic market.
